Barcelona boss Luis Enrique hails his team following Wednesday's 2-0 win over Celtic in the Champions League, which secured top spot in Group C.

Barcelona boss Luis Enrique has paid tribute to his team following Wednesday's 2-0 win over Celtic in the Champions League, which ensured that the Spanish champions made the round of 16 as winners of Group C.

Lionel Messi's brace in Scotland secured all the points for Barcelona, who have finished clear of Manchester City at the top of the group after the Premier League side were held to a 1-1 draw away to Borussia Monchengladbach.

Enrique has hailed his side for topping "one of the toughest groups" in the competition after collecting 12 points from their five matches to date.

"It was a game that we expected. In one of the toughest groups, we have come top. I have to congratulate the team," Enrique told reporters.

Barcelona will now switch their attention to Sunday's trip to Real Sociedad in La Liga.
